1. The Culprit: Beta-Alanine and its Neurological Dance

The most frequent protagonist in this itchy saga is beta-alanine. This non-essential amino acid is a cornerstone ingredient in many pre-workout formulations, lauded for its ability to boost muscular endurance. It achieves this by increasing carnosine levels within muscle tissue. Carnosine, in turn, acts as a buffer, mitigating the buildup of lactic acid during intense exercise.

However, beta-alanine’s interaction with your nervous system is where the itching begins. Upon ingestion, beta-alanine binds to nerve receptors, triggering a cascade of neuronal firing. This stimulation manifests as paresthesia, a tingling or prickling sensation commonly perceived as itching. The intensity varies amongst individuals, contingent upon dosage, individual sensitivity, and even hydration levels. Some may experience a mild, barely noticeable tingle, while others endure a full-blown, skin-crawling frenzy. The sensation is usually transient, subsiding within an hour or two.

2. Niacin (Vitamin B3): A Vasodilatory Villain?

Another potential instigator is niacin, also known as vitamin B3. Niacin plays a crucial role in energy metabolism and cardiovascular health. Some pre-workout formulas include it for its vasodilatory properties – widening blood vessels to enhance blood flow to muscles.

This vasodilation, however, can also cause what’s commonly called a “niacin flush.” This flush involves a sudden reddening of the skin, accompanied by itching and a burning sensation. This reaction stems from niacin’s ability to stimulate the release of prostaglandins, hormone-like substances that dilate blood vessels. While typically harmless, the niacin flush can be disconcerting, especially for first-time pre-workout users. The good news is that the flush typically dissipates relatively quickly.

3. Individual Sensitivity and Dosage Dynamics

The extent to which you experience pre-workout itch is profoundly influenced by your individual physiological makeup. Some individuals are simply more sensitive to beta-alanine or niacin than others. Genetic predispositions, variations in nerve receptor density, and even pre-existing skin conditions can all contribute to heightened sensitivity.

Furthermore, dosage plays a critical role. Higher doses of beta-alanine or niacin are more likely to elicit a more pronounced itching response. Always adhere to the manufacturer’s recommended dosage, and consider starting with a lower dose to assess your tolerance. Experimenting cautiously is key.

4. The Role of Other Ingredients: A Supporting Cast of Irritants

While beta-alanine and niacin are the primary suspects, other ingredients in your pre-workout cocktail can contribute to the itchy symphony. Some formulations contain stimulants like caffeine, which can further amplify nerve sensitivity. Artificial sweeteners and flavorings, although less common, can occasionally trigger allergic reactions or skin irritations in sensitive individuals. Always scrutinize the ingredient list to identify potential allergens or irritants.

5. Mitigating the Itch: Strategies for a More Comfortable Workout

Thankfully, you’re not doomed to a lifetime of itchy workouts. Several strategies can help mitigate the discomfort. First, consider opting for a pre-workout formula with a lower dosage of beta-alanine or niacin, or even a formula that omits these ingredients entirely.

Alternatively, you can spread out your beta-alanine intake throughout the day in smaller doses. This approach allows your body to gradually adapt, reducing the likelihood of a sudden paresthesia response. Hydration is also paramount; adequate water intake can help dilute the concentration of beta-alanine in your system. Finally, some individuals find that consuming pre-workout with food can diminish the intensity of the itch.

6. When to Worry: Distinguishing Normal Itch from Allergic Reaction

It’s crucial to differentiate between the typical pre-workout itch and a genuine allergic reaction. While the former is usually harmless and transient, the latter can be a serious medical concern. Watch out for signs of an allergic reaction, such as hives, swelling of the face or throat, difficulty breathing, or dizziness. If you experience any of these symptoms, discontinue use immediately and seek medical attention.

7. The Future of Pre-Workout: Formulations Designed for Comfort

The pre-workout industry is constantly evolving. Manufacturers are increasingly aware of the discomfort associated with beta-alanine-induced paresthesia and are actively exploring alternative formulations. Sustained-release beta-alanine, for example, is designed to release the amino acid gradually, minimizing the sudden surge that triggers itching. As research progresses, expect to see even more innovative pre-workout formulations designed to maximize performance without the unwanted side effects.
